Стоимость нормочаса в зависимости от возраста автомобиля
Читают тему
Вход в личный кабинет
Для получения доступа к форуму необходимо
авторизоваться
или
зарегистрироваться
на сайте.
{{ formTitle ? formTitle : 'Заказ обратного звонка' }}
{{ formDescription }}
Сообщить об ошибке
Нет нельзя. Можно только в зависимости от модели автомобиля, цеха и вида ремонта.
В модуле документов (ЗаказНаряд, ЗаявкНаРемонт и т.п) сразу после строки
ЦенаРаботы=орПолучитьЦенуАвтоработы(ТипЦенРабот, ТекСтрока.Работа,Модель,ДоговорВзаиморасчетов,Цех,ВидРемонта,,ВалютаДокумента,КурсДокумента);
//вставил
ВозрастАМ = ?(Автомобиль.ГодВыпуска='00010101000000',0,Год(ТекущаяДата())-Год(Автомобиль.ГодВыпуска));
Если Автомобиль.Модель.Тип = Справочники.ТипМодели.Легковой Тогда
Если ВозрастАМ>4 Тогда
ЦенаРаботы.Нормочас = Справочники.Нормочасы.НайтиПоКоду("ЦБ000003");
ИначеЕсли ВозрастАМ>2 Тогда
ЦенаРаботы.Нормочас = Справочники.Нормочасы.НайтиПоКоду("ЦБ000002");
Иначе
ЦенаРаботы.Нормочас = Справочники.Нормочасы.НайтиПоКоду("ЦБ000001");
КонецЕсли;
ЦенаРаботы.Цена = ЦенаРаботы.Нормочас.Цена;
КонецЕсли;